Movie of the Week: "War Machine"

Image
Alexa:  “War Machine” is a movie that should work. You’ve got Brad Pitt, a topical story, a promising director. But this thinly-veiled portrait of Stanley McChrystal’s tenure in Afghanistan and the Rolling Stone article that led to his resignation just does not know what it wants to be. It veers back and forth between satire and serious war drama and it’s not particularly adept at either. The strong parts of the movie are very strong, but much of it misses the mark. I understand the choice to use the Rolling Stone journalist’s commentary as a framing device for the narrative, because he does play a pivotal role, but he’s ultimately a relatively minor character, so his input is jarring at times. The movie’s saving grace is its cast. Pitt does an admirable job crafting a sympathetic character despite some questionable choices, and he navigates the story’s humor and drama with ease despite the film’s overall inconsistencies. Summer of Netflix Day 58 - Inglourious Basterds

Image
Joel:   Honestly, what we have here is a really amazing cast doing what they can with a pretty subpar script. Christoph Waltz is amazing. He did deserve the Oscar he won for this movie. But the acting in this movie elevates the script higher than it has any right to be. The script is long and awkwardly paced. Things that should happen quickly are long and get sidetracked because Tarantino had to insert a conversation about milk. It’s a great example of a script where telling, not showing, runs rampant throughout, where the movie has to grind to a halt so that information can be given. But the acting is just so good. It’s almost worth it to watch just to see what the actors are able to do with the material given to them. The only downside of that is you’ll have to also sit through the material they’ve been given.
